Advancements in Robotics



One major development in oral surgery is the use of robotic technology, which permits precise and effective operations. With the help of robotic systems, oral cosmetic surgeons have the ability to execute intricate surgical treatments with enhanced precision, decreasing the risk of human mistake.



These robotic systems are furnished with innovative imaging innovation and specific instruments that allow cosmetic surgeons to browse through complex anatomical structures with ease. By using robotic modern technology, cosmetic surgeons can attain better surgical accuracy, resulting in boosted individual results and faster recovery times.

On top of that, the use of robotics in oral surgery allows for minimally intrusive procedures, minimizing the trauma to bordering tissues and promoting faster healing.

Minimally Invasive Techniques



To even more advance the area of oral surgery, accept the capacity of minimally intrusive strategies that can greatly benefit both surgeons and patients alike.

Minimally invasive methods are transforming the area by lowering surgical injury, reducing post-operative discomfort, and speeding up the recovery process. These methods include making use of smaller sized incisions and specialized instruments to carry out treatments with accuracy and efficiency.

By utilizing advanced imaging innovation, such as cone light beam calculated tomography (CBCT), cosmetic surgeons can properly intend and implement surgical procedures with minimal invasiveness.

Furthermore, using lasers in dental surgery permits exact tissue cutting and coagulation, resulting in reduced blood loss and decreased healing time.

With minimally invasive strategies, people can experience quicker recuperation, reduced scarring, and boosted results, making it an important facet of the future of oral surgery.
